| Summary: | Memorandum of the archbishop's intention to hold a provincial council on 20 May 1310 in York Minster for inquiries on articles in papal letters into individual members of the order of the Knights Templar and the order as a whole, to Anthony [Bek], bishop of Durham, with memoranda of similar letters to John [de Halton], bishop of Carlisle, and Thomas [de Kirkcudbright], bishop of Galloway [Whithorn; Candida Casa], including the letter of summons to the bishop of Durham (recited); with memoranda of similar letters sent to the other two bishops (three entries). |
